The first series of 2400 locomotives was put into service by the Dutch State Railways from 1954 on. Besides pulling a few passenger trains, they were primarily used to haul goods trains and in shunting services. In 1981/1982 nineteen locomotives were equipped with an A-front signal, allowing them to operate on track sections near the German border.
